North Korea fires short-range ballistic missiles in latest weapons tests
Summary
North Korea launched several short-range ballistic missiles into the East Sea, according to South Korea's military. These tests are part of a series of recent weapons launches by North Korea that violate United Nations sanctions.Key Facts
- North Korea fired multiple short-range ballistic missiles from the Sinpo area.
- The missiles flew about 140 kilometers (87 miles).
- South Korea and the United States are analyzing the missile details.
- South Korea held an emergency meeting and pledged a strong response to any provocation.
- The launches come amid worsening relations between North and South Korea.
- North Korea continues to break UN bans on missile and nuclear weapons tests.
- North Korea is expanding its naval power by building new destroyers.
- Pyongyang is reportedly receiving military support and technology from Russia in connection with the Ukraine conflict.
